Im in a bind..need info on how much it cost to open up the stock 58cc combustion chambers on a lt1 head.Im in process of building up a 355 with srp pistons prob is.. 58cc head leads me to a 10.4 to 1 compression ratio. Im going to run a p600b ati 8psi blower.I looked for pistons at jegs and summit and can only find pistons for a 6.0 rod that are much lower in compression and perfect for a 58cc head...... Also alot of the pistons i found were cast.and i didnt want to go that route...so going to a 64cc chamber size would give me 9.8 to 1 compression going to a 70cc head would give me 9.2 to 1 compression.I dont know whats involved with doing that..does anyone think i could live with 10.4 to 1 compression with an atip600b putting out 8psi? could i just pulley down the boost to 6lbs or so..any help is appreciated thanks
